In this session, we cover:
- The three renovation categories under the Strata Schemes Management Act 2015 (NSW), cosmetic, minor, and major, and how to tell them apart
- What your by-laws must provide for, and how to plug the gaps
- Why waterproofing is the highest-risk issue in strata renovations (and why bathroom tiles are not as simple as they look)
- The committee's powers and limits, what you can approve, what you can't, and what happens if you get it wrong
- When matters must go to a general meeting and what resolution threshold applies
- Changes to common property, the approval process, maintenance responsibility, and owner consent requirements
- Real NCAT precedents that every committee member should know
